    I am writing to express my extreme dissatisfaction with the handling of my year-long ****** reservation. The disorganization, lack of accountability, and resulting financial losses have left me not only frustrated but also significantly out of pocket, and my vacationone that I have meticulously planned and prepaid foris now on the verge of being completely ruined.Throughout this process, there has been an unacceptable level of confusion and blame-shifting between My Travel Agent, ******, and my bank. Despite repeated attempts to resolve these issues, there seems to be no clear resolution. Let me be clear: my bank has confirmed that they have not received any refunds or transfers, which directly contradicts previous communications suggesting that my funds were returned. I am at a point where I am continually throwing more money at this problem with no solution in ******** my travel agency, it was your duty to ensure that my reservations and payments were properly managed, regardless of internal changes or disruptions. The ongoing back-and-forth regarding who is to blame is both unacceptable and unprofessional. I have already invested an immense amount of time and money into this trip, and the lack of resolution has left me feeling deceived.Surely, as an established travel agency, you are insured and have policies in place to assist clients when complications arise. At this point, I expect Good Time Travel to activate whatever internal mechanisms or insurance policies you have to rectify this situation immediately. I should not be left alone to manage the chaos caused by your agencys actions or lack thereof.I demand an immediate investigation into the missing funds, clarification on how this situation will be resolved, and a comprehensive plan to ensure that my vacation can proceed as planned. Failure to address this matter will leave me with no choice but to explore further actions to recover my losses.

    Business Response

    Date: 10/18/2024

    We are not Good Time Travel  - however we are familiar with **** ************ Hi Ho Vacations does not collect funds and deposit monies into our accounts for any guest, for any vacation, at any time.  We are a planning resource and guide guests through the travel process, which we have done extensively and appropriately for **** ************ The records of Mrs ****** refunds can be verified through ****************************** and the Executive Communication office.  The Executive Team at ****** have provided **** ***** with records of her processed refunds several times. Their contact information ************ ex.5273003.  Marine is our primary contact but **** ****** reservation is very well documented, anyone in this department can assist.  I've attached the Refund Validation Forms from **** ****** World Billing here as well. 

    My team and ******s Executive office has spent hours attempting to assist **** *****, only to be met with inconsistencies, inaccurate details and false statements regarding her refund status.   As a result, we have released **** ***** as a client without compensation to anyone at Hi Ho Vacations.   We have well documented our correspondence (Text and Emails) with **** ************ ******s Executive offices also have phone recordings of our sessions.  After review,  we are extremely confident in our no-fault position.
